Celda 211 is about a soon-to-be prison guard, Juan Oliver (Alberto Amman), who is touring a prison in Spain in preparation for his first day on the job, which is supposed to be the following day. Oliver is married to a woman named Elena (Marta Etura) who is pregnant with their first child. This facility is the home to some of Spain's most notoriously dangerous criminals and while they are touring, part of the ceiling hits Juan in the head, and the two prison guards with him put him in an empty cell numbered 211 as they call for a doctor.
Eurydice was the wife of Orpheus, who loved her dearly; on their wedding day, he played joyful songs as his bride danced through the meadow. One day, a satyr saw and pursued Eurydice, who stepped on a venomous snake, dying instantly. Distraught, Orpheus played and sang so mournfully that all the nymphs and gods wept and told him to travel to the Underworld and retrieve her, which he gladly did. After his music softened the hearts of Hades and Persephone, his singing so sweet that even the Erinyes wept, he was allowed to take her back to the world of the living. In another version, Orpheus played his lyre to put Cerberus, the guardian of Hades, to sleep, after which Eurydice was allowed to return with Orpheus to the world of the living.

Tangled is about a baby princess whose hair has magical powers that can heal anything and grant eternal life, the baby is stolen by a selfish evil woman who wishes to keep those powers to herself to maintain her beauty and youth. Mother Gothel raises Rapunzel as her own child by isolating her in a tower and making her believe that life beyond the tower is cruel and hostile. Despite her curiosity, she accepts her lonely fate for 18 years. However, this princess proves to be anything but a damsel in distress. With the help of some friends, Rapunzel finally explores the outside world and experiences a journey that teaches her the truth about love, loyalty, family, friendship and independence.
